What is the minimum age for a learner’s license for a non-commercial vehicle in India?
- Correct Answer: 16
- 18
- 21
- 15
Explanation: The Motor Vehicle Act, 1988, sets the minimum age for a learner’s license for non-commercial vehicles (e.g., two-wheelers) at 16.
